BOUCHERVILLE, Que. — Lowe’s Canada yesterday celebrated the grand opening of the 23rd Reno-Depot store, in Charlemagne, Que. The former L’Entrepôt RONA converted to the Reno-Depot banner as the result of an investment of $3.7 million. The store underwent a 12-week transformation which involved redesigning all departments, new racking, enhanced offerings, and branding conversion. The expansion will lead to the creation of about 10 additional jobs.
